【文件属性】:
文件名称:Local-Connection:在外部窗口中由相同来源提供的帧之间进行通信
文件大小:132KB
文件格式:ZIP
更新时间:2021-05-05 21:34:31
JavaScript
本地连接API 2.0
连接发布在另一个域(外部沙箱)上的iframe
与开发人员联系以获得帮助:
窗口中的同步帧
该脚本用于交流和同步放置在同一父窗口中的iframe。
将此脚本添加到项目后,它将定义全局LC对象。
这个怎么运作:
每个窗口,在iFrame中服务并需要彼此连接的那些窗口都需要:
唯一key 。 唯一键很重要,因此只有并且只有随同的窗口(iframe)才能相互连接。
name属于自己。
具有相同key的其他框架的names列表
如果正确指定了所有必需的参数,则每个connect方法将搜索其他具有正确key窗口,然后尝试与给定name匹配
一旦找到任何可接受的窗口,请使用其name参数将其注册为LC对象的元素。
从现在开始,所有连接的窗口都可以相互通信。
选项
名称
类型
必需的
描述
key
细绳
是的
唯一的连接字符串。 为所有应该相互通信的iframe设
【文件预览】:
Local-Connection-master
----.gitignore(57B)
----package.json(1KB)
----src()
--------localconnection.js(8KB)
----.travis.yml(109B)
----dist()
--------localconnection.min.js(3KB)
----LICENSE(1KB)
----_config.yml(28B)
----README.md(5KB)
----gulpfile.babel.js(2KB)
----test()
--------e2e()
--------guest()
--------host()
--------localconnection.js(9KB)
----yarn.lock(291KB)